What it is
Goat Island Marine Reserve, north of Auckland near Leigh, is one of the best places in the country to see what thrives when fish are left alone — and a glass-bottom boat makes the whole thing accessible without anyone getting wet. The 45-minute eco-tour passes over reef fish, stingrays, and snapper while the guides point out sea caves and the wave-worn cliffs that ring the island. Boarding is directly from the beach, so younger or less confident passengers stay dry throughout.
Families who want to go further have the option of hiring kayaks or snorkel gear from the beach, giving older or more adventurous kids a chance to get into the reserve themselves.
The tour works equally well as a low-key nature outing or a genuinely educational trip — the crew explain the reserve's ecology as they go, so children tend to come away having actually learned something.
